# BD Workflow
|
||||
|
||||
The `bd` CLI is a git-backed issue tracker with first-class dependency support. Use it for multi-session work, blocking relationships, and persistent memory across conversation compaction.
|
||||
|
||||
## When to Use BD vs TodoWrite
|
||||
|
||||
| Use BD | Use TodoWrite |
|
||||
|--------|---------------|
|
||||
| Work spans multiple sessions | Single-session tasks |
|
||||
| Dependencies between tasks | Independent subtasks |
|
||||
| Need audit trail in git | Ephemeral tracking |
|
||||
| Cross-repo coordination | Local project only |
|
||||
| Resuming after compaction | Simple task lists |

# Planning
|
||||
|
||||
Create implementation plans that enable incremental, verifiable progress.
|
||||
|
||||
## Core Principles
|
||||
|
||||
1. **Incremental delivery**: Each phase should produce working, testable changes
|
||||
2. **Clear checkpoints**: Success criteria that can be verified without ambiguity
|
||||
3. **Buy-in before detail**: Confirm understanding and approach before writing specifics
|
||||
4. **Explicit scope**: State what we're NOT doing to prevent scope creep
|
||||
|
||||
## Plan Document Structure
|
||||
|
||||
```markdown
|
||||
# {Feature} Implementation Plan
|
||||
|
||||
## Overview
|
||||
{1-2 sentences: what we're building and why}
|
||||
|
||||
## Current State Analysis
|
||||
{What exists now, key constraints, file:line references}
|
||||
|
||||
## Desired End State
|
||||
{Specification of outcome and how to verify it}
|
||||
|
||||
## What We're NOT Doing
|
||||
{Explicit out-of-scope items}
|
||||
|
||||
## Phase 1: {Descriptive Name}
|
||||
### Overview
|
||||
{What this phase accomplishes - should be independently valuable}
|
||||
|
||||
### Changes Required
|
||||
{Specific files and modifications with code snippets}
|
||||
|
||||
### Success Criteria
|
||||
#### Automated Verification
|
||||
- [ ] Tests pass: `{test command}`
|
||||
- [ ] Lint passes: `{lint command}`
|
||||
|
||||
#### Manual Verification
|
||||
- [ ] {Human-observable outcome}
|
||||
|
||||
## Testing Strategy
|
||||
{Unit tests, integration tests, manual testing steps}
|
||||
|
||||
## References
|
||||
{Links to research, related files, similar implementations}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Phase Design
|
||||
|
||||
Good phases are:
|
||||
- **Self-contained**: Completable in one session
|
||||
- **Testable**: Has clear pass/fail criteria
|
||||
- **Reversible**: Can be rolled back if needed
|
||||
- **Incremental**: Builds on previous phases without requiring all phases
|
||||
|
||||
Bad phases are:
|
||||
- "Refactor everything" (too broad)
|
||||
- "Add helper function" (too granular)
|
||||
- Phases that only work if ALL phases complete
|

# PR Description
|
||||
|
||||
Write PR descriptions that help reviewers understand what changed and why.
|
||||
|
||||
## Structure
|
||||
|
||||
Use this standard structure for PR descriptions:
|
||||
|
||||
```markdown
|
||||
## Summary
|
||||
<1-3 bullet points of what changed and why>
|
||||
|
||||
## Context
|
||||
<Why this change was needed - the problem being solved>
|
||||
<Link to related issues/tickets>
|
||||
|
||||
## Changes
|
||||
<Detailed breakdown by area/component>
|
||||
- Area 1: What changed and why
|
||||
- Area 2: What changed and why
|
||||
|
||||
## Testing
|
||||
<How this was verified>
|
||||
- Automated: Tests added/updated, CI status
|
||||
- Manual: Steps to verify functionality
|
||||
|
||||
## Screenshots (if UI changes)
|
||||
<Before/after screenshots if applicable>
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
## Guidelines
|
||||
|
||||
### Lead with WHY, not WHAT
|
||||
- The diff shows WHAT changed - your description explains WHY
|
||||
- Start with the problem being solved
|
||||
- Explain the approach chosen and alternatives considered
|
||||
|
||||
### Link to context
|
||||
- Reference related issues: `Fixes #123` or `Relates to #456`
|
||||
- Link to design docs or discussions
|
||||
- Mention dependent PRs if any
|
||||
|
||||
### Call out review areas
|
||||
- Highlight areas needing careful review
|
||||
- Note any tricky or non-obvious code
|
||||
- Point out architectural decisions
|
||||
|
||||
### Note breaking changes prominently
|
||||
- Use a dedicated "Breaking Changes" section if applicable
|
||||
- Explain migration path for consumers
|
||||
- List any deprecations
|
||||
|
||||
### Be scannable
|
||||
- Use bullet points over paragraphs
|
||||
- Keep sections focused and concise
|
||||
- Put the most important info first
|
||||
|
||||
## Anti-patterns to Avoid
|
||||
|
||||
- Empty descriptions or just "fixes bug"
|
||||
- Repeating the commit messages verbatim
|
||||
- Including irrelevant implementation details
|
||||
- Missing context on why the change was made
|
||||
- Forgetting to mention breaking changes
